According to Fabrizio Romano via Give Me Sport Arsenal are not desperate to sign Victor Osimhen from Napoli as they remain hopeful of finding a new striker.
Romano insists Arsenal remain interested and will act immediately if Napoli reduce their asking price.
The Serie A giants are demanding more than 100million but could be forced to cut back without finding a recipient.
The Gunners have not yet added any new names to the first team. They failed to sign Benjamin Sesko who decided to stay at RB Leipzig.
